Be a fly on the wall as global tech experts Harrison Wolf and Timothy Reuter catch up with a vast and diverse network of friends and former colleagues open to sharing their lessons on life that got them where they are. You'll hear from the leaders of the future from all walks of life to have real conversations.

Meet the Garbage Man of Fundraising, Founder Matt Leighty

Hosts Harrison Wolf and Timothy Reuter talk with Founder and CSO Matt Leighty of GrantFlow - an AI enabled grant capturing tool for non-profits - about supporting communities, gaining traction with a start-up from nothing, betting on yourself, and opening your mind to new ideas. Matt brings a philosopher's moral guidance to everyday operations at GrantFlow, and the listener comes away inspired to drive positive change in their community. If you're wondering how grant writing has changed in the age of AI, how communities can level the playing field in the wake of federal dollars drying up, or simply want to have a laugh, listen to this episode!

Dr. Tooba Durraze, CEO and Founder of Amoeba AI, has joined the conversation

Dr. Tooba Durraze joins Harrison Wolf and Timothy Reuter to discuss her new AI startup - Amoeba, the decisions that got her to finally decide to create a business, her experiences at MIT, and what wrestling name she prefers in her next career. In this far ranging conversation you'll learn about the AI revolution and what it means to bet on yourself.
